A propped cantilever incorporates an extra assistance, ordinarily with the totally free close or somewhere alongside the span, to provide more stability. This guidance is usually a column, a wall, or even A different beam. The added guidance minimizes the bending minute and shear forces on the primary cantilever beam, letting for longer spans and heavier masses.
The bending instant of a cantilever beam is greatest at the mounted close and decreases to zero on the no cost finish. The bending and shear pressure diagram is determined for all achievable load combos to design a cantilever beam for any composition.

Take into account a cantilever beam AB of duration 'l' subjected to a point load 'W' at the click here tip B. A piece X-X at a length 'x' within the free of charge close B is placed. Then the shear power at portion X-X is Rx, that is equivalent to W as well as bending moment in regards to the portion X-X is Mx, that is equal to W.x.
